CompanyAccounting

GetCompanyAccountingTypesA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Responses
200

OK

get/api/companies/{companyUid}/accountings/types
Request samples
Response samples
[
]

GetCompanyAccountingTypeA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Responses
200

OK

get/api/companies/{companyUid}/accountings/hour-rate
Request samples
Response samples
{
}

GetCompanyAccountingTypeForSupplementRatesA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
supplementType
required
integer <int32>
Enum: 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42
api-version
string
Responses
200

OK

get/api/companies/{companyUid}/accountings/supplement-rate
Request samples
Response samples
{
}

GetCompanyAccountingsA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
skip
integer <int32>
take
integer <int32>
searchPhrase
string
type
Array of strings
override
Array of booleans
Responses
200

OK

post/api/companies/{companyUid}/accountings
Request samples
{
}
Response samples
{
}

GetCompanyAccountingOverridesA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
skip
integer <int32>
take
integer <int32>
search
string
sourceType
Array of strings
types
Array of strings
Responses
200

OK

post/api/companies/{companyUid}/accountings/override
Request samples
{
}
Response samples
{
}

InsertCompanyAccountingDepartmentOverridesA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
companyDepartmentUids
required
Array of strings <uuid>
type
required
string
description
required
string [ 0 .. 75 ] characters
accountNumber
required
string
Responses
204

No Content

post/api/companies/{companyUid}/accountings/override/department
Request samples
{
}

BulkDeleteCompanyAccountingOverridesA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
companyAccountingOverrideUids
required
Array of strings <uuid>
Responses
204

No Content

post/api/companies/{companyUid}/accountings/override/bulk-delete
Request samples
{
}

UpdateCompanyAccountingPlanA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
accountingTemplateUid
string <uuid>
removeCompanyOverrides
boolean
Responses
204

No Content

patch/api/companies/{companyUid}/accountings/template
Request samples
{
}

UpdateAccountingA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
companyAccountingU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
type
required
string
description
required
string [ 0 .. 75 ] characters
accountNumber
required
string
Responses
204

No Content

patch/api/companies/{companyUid}/accountings/{companyAccountingUid}
Request samples
{
}

DeleteCompanyAccountingOverrideA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
accountingOverrideUid
required
string <uuid>
query Parameters
api-version
string
Responses
204

No Content

delete/api/companies/{companyUid}/accountings/override/{accountingOverrideUid}
Request samples

UpdateAccountingOverrideAsync

Securityoauth2
Request
path Parameters
companyUid
required
string <uuid>
accountingOverrideUid
required
string <uuid>
query Parameters
api-version
string
Request Body schema:
type
required
string
description
required
string [ 0 .. 75 ] characters
accountNumber
required
string
Responses
204

No Content

patch/api/companies/{companyUid}/accountings/override/{accountingOverrideUid}
Request samples
{
}